Top Five Reasons to Visit Santa Ponsa Mallorca

Two years ago my family and I had the pleasure of holidaying in a little place called Santa Ponsa in the country of Mallorca. We enjoyed that vacation so much that we inevitably decided to head back there this year.

But why go back to the same place twice you ask?

Well that's what I am here to tell you. This small town in the South West of Majorca is extremely popular area with tourists and I'm sure you'll be able see why with plenty of shops and bars, even the obligatory mini golf and it's also still within reach of places like Palma on public transport of via taxi but these aren't the top reasons why you should consider taking your next break in this beautiful place.

With that in mind, here are

My Top Five Reasons Why I Think You Should Book a Family Holiday in Santa Ponsa, Mallorca:


1. Beautiful beaches - Maybe an obvious first choice because yes you get beaches wherever you choose to go on holiday but many of them require you to either walk some distance or even jump on a bus to reach your destination. At Santa Ponsa the beach is literally on your doorstep and it seems to go on for miles. With all the usual ammenities available when there like sun-beds, pedalos and showers for cleaning off. It's perfect for families and couples. Whether you are one to lay in the sun, jump in the sea for a swim or play in the sand, you'll definitely find yourself comfortable here. We often chose to walk round late afternoon/early evening time, slightly quieter and a little cooler too.

The Importance of Summer Holidays

The Summer holidays is a time that divide peoples opinions. Some think that they are too long and that both kids and parents become bored very quickly. Others, like myself look forward to them, we find them necessary. I find myself on count down for the Summer holidays as soon as my children go back to school in September.

There are a few reasons why I feel this long period away from school benefits both child and parent :

* Studying/learning from long periods of time can lead to boredom, kids not concentrating as hard. This last term for my girls was 8 weeks long, it seemed to really drag and now we are nearing the end my kids attitude towards school and work has really changed, they've gone from enthusiastic to can't be bothered. I think this shows that a break is needed, in a sense it gives them time to miss what they've been doing.

* A long break from school gives our minds time to refresh, to recuperate. I mean our body needs time to recover when it exercises so surely our brains should be given the same option. Learning is tough at times, especially when you struggle in a certain subject, so really the Summer holidays are just giving us time as a family at home to settle down and destress together.
